A Peek at Leica Camera Lens Manufacturing

Next to Apple, I'm also a big fanboy of Leica Camera

If you aren't familiar, Leica is a German camera and lens manufacturer that's been around since 1913.  Amazingly, they still manufacturer their high-end cameras in Germany and by hand the same way they did decades ago.  Obviously, this comes with a high price. A very high price.  But the trade-off is several fold, including stunning photos, a camera that will last a life time, a customer friendly warranty and investment protection - you can use lens on new cameras that were made 50 years ago.

I plan to visit the factory in Solms, Germany in the near future.  But in the meantime this video will have to suffice, which shows the care and detail that goes into Leica Lenses.
